I was just watching Jungle Book 2, and I noticed 2 things:

- When Kaa (the snake) gets hit by the prickly pears, they are placed on his head so he resembles Mickey

- During the W-I-L-D dance sequence, a wrthog resembling Pumbaa gets pushed out of the way a few times.

Treasure Planet ~ in the scene with little Jim Hawkins, there is a Stitch doll on his shelf.

A Goofy Movie ~ Mickey and Donald are hitch hiking.

The Great Mouse Detecitve ~ Bill the Lizard from Alice in Wonderland is a henchman for Ratigan.

I think Mrs. Potts is on Goofy's breakfast table in An Extremely Goofy movie.

Pixar ones I remember:
Woody is in the bloopers of A Bug's Life
Boo show's Sulley a Marlin/Nemo doll at the end of Monster's Inc.
There's a Buzz action figure on the floor in the waiting room of the dentist's office in Finding Nemo.

One of my favorites is when Boo has a toy Nemo in Monster's Inc. What makes it so cool to me is that Monster's Inc was released about 2 years before Finding Nemo.

I fully realize that Finding Nemo was already in production when Monster's Inc was released, but it is still cool to have a cameo reference to a future famous movie character before the character became famous.
